Hands down, Toyo They have never failed me in the snow and ice, and have just over 50k on them with more than a 1/4 tread left and I do A LOT of highway driving. By my best estimate I COULD need new tires at the end of this year, However I WANT 38's right now
I talked to quiet a few people unhappy with the pro comp junk tires. Many of those where out of round, unbalanceable, wore unevenly, etc... If anyone asked my opinion procomp should give up on tires and focus on wheels and lifts only.
